SAVE THE FROGS! Ghana has won a grant for £6,000 (US$9,700) from the Rufford Small Grants Foundation to slow down frogmeat eating and trade in Northern Ghana. The Rufford-funded project is one year-long and has two phases – recording what kinds of frogs and what quantities are harvested or traded; and raising public awareness of the threats frogs are facing. The project covers Northern Ghana.
